核心肌群稳定性训练结合爬行训练对痉挛型脑性瘫痪患儿运动及智力发育的影响

目的: 观察核心肌群稳定性训练结合爬行训练对痉挛型脑性瘫痪(简称脑瘫)患儿运动及智力发育的影响。
方法: 选取2018年2月至2019年10月于我院就诊的痉挛型脑瘫患儿95例,随机分为对照组47例和观察组48例。对照组给予常规爬行训练,观察组在对照组的基础上增加核心肌群稳定性训练。观察3个月后两组患儿爬行能力、智力发育。
结果: 干预后观察组改良Tardieu痉挛量表评分显著低于对照组,粗大运动功能测量量表评分显著高于对照组,差异均有统计学意义(P<0.05);干预后观察组发育指数评分、心理运动发育指数评分均显著高于对照组,差异有统计学意义(P<0.05)。
结论: 核心肌群稳定性训练结合爬行训练能够提高痉挛型脑瘫患儿的爬行能力,激活协调上下肢运动,增强神经支配能力,促进其智力发育。

Effect of stability training of core muscle group combined with crawling training on the motor and intellectual development of children with spastic cerebral palsy

Objective: To observe the effect of stability training of core muscle group combined with crawling training on motor and intellectual development of children with spastic cerebral palsy.#br# Methods: Totally 95 children with spastic cerebral palsy treated in our hospital from February 2018 to October 2019 were selected and randomly divided into control group (47 cases) and observation group (48 cases). The control group was given routine crawling training, and the observation group was given stability training of core muscle group in addition to crawling training. The crawling ability and intellectual development of the two groups were observed after 3 months.#br# Results: After the intervention, the modified Tardieu spasm scale score of the observation group was significantly lower than that of the control group, and the gross motor function scale score of the observation group was significantly higher than that of the control group(P<0.05); after the intervention, the development index score and psychomotor development index score of the observation group were significantly higher than those of the control group (P<0.05).#br# Conclusion: Stability training of core muscle group combined with crawling training can improve the crawling ability of children with spastic cerebral palsy, activate and coordinate the movement of upper and lower limbs, enhance the ability of innervation, and promote their intellectual development.
